SQL2005如何与java

SQL2005如何与java

作者:Rhett Bai发布时间:2026-02-08阅读时长:0 分钟阅读次数:38

用户关注问题

Q
如何在Java应用程序中连接SQL Server 2005数据库?

我想在Java项目中使用SQL Server 2005作为数据库,应该使用什么方式进行连接?

A

使用JDBC连接SQL Server 2005

可以利用Java的JDBC(Java Database Connectivity)API来连接SQL Server 2005。需要下载适用于SQL Server 2005的JDBC驱动(如Microsoft提供的sqljdbc.jar或第三方驱动)。在代码中,通过加载驱动类,配置连接字符串(包含服务器地址、端口、数据库名、用户名和密码)来建立连接。

Q
Java与SQL Server 2005交互时应注意哪些兼容性问题?

在使用Java访问SQL Server 2005时,有哪些版本兼容性或者功能限制需要了解?

A

兼容性及驱动版本问题

由于SQL Server 2005版本较老,需要确保使用的JDBC驱动支持该版本。较新的驱动可能不兼容老旧的SQL Server版本,因此建议使用和SQL Server 2005时期相匹配的JDBC驱动版本。此外,某些新版本Java特性和API调用可能不被SQL Server 2005支持,编写SQL语句时需遵循当年版本的SQL标准。

Q
如何在Java中执行对SQL Server 2005数据库的CRUD操作?

我需要在Java程序里实现对SQL Server 2005数据库的数据增删改查,有哪些基本步骤?

A

使用JDBC实现基本数据库操作

通过JDBC连接到SQL Server 2005后,可以使用Statement或PreparedStatement对象执行SQL语句。编写SQL INSERT、UPDATE、DELETE语句实现数据新增、更新、删除,使用SELECT语句查询数据。处理ResultSet以获取查询结果,并关闭相关资源以避免内存泄漏。